What to expect

Tastings take place in our comfortable tasting room, patio, and grounds overlooking the vineyard.

We focus on estate-grown wines and small-lot releases - Cabernet, Rhône and Bordeaux varietals grown on site.

Tastings include a rotating selection of current releases and are available during regular tasting room hours.

The details

  • Standard tastings featuring rotating selections are available during regular tasting room hours.

  • Tastings are $20 per person and the fee is waived with the purchase of two bottles of wine.

  • Our private tasting room is available by reservation and is best suited for groups of 6–8 guests.

  • Groups of 10 or more are asked to contact us in advance so we can prepare for your visit. Tasting fees are prepaid and credited back with wine purchase, and a 20% gratuity is added for larger groups.

The Rattlesnake Hills

Small-batch wine experience

All the wine.

none of the driving.

Want the good part of wine country without coordinating the route, the lunch, or the driver?

Bosma Estate Winery has teamed up with Dichotomy Vineyards, Cultura Wine, and Washington Wine Experience for a five-hour hosted tour through three Rattlesnake Hills wineries.
